PM Rishi Sunak rejects call to apologise and pay reparations for UK's historic role in slavery
The Atlantic slave trade saw millions of Africans enslaved and forced to work, especially on plantations in the Caribbean and Americas, for centuries from about 1500.
This year, Caribbean leaders, activists and the descendants of slave owners have been putting the UK government under increasing pressure to engage with the reparations movement.
